Devils Down Baruch, 9-3, In ECAC Semifinals

Box Score HOBOKEN, NJ - Senior shortstop Steve Seminerio and senior outfielder Matt Joiner each drove in three runs while senior pitcher FJ Lucchetti allowed three runs in seven innings to go along with 10 strikeouts to lead the second-seeded College at Florham Devils to a 9-3 victory over sixth-seeded Baruch in the Semifinals of the ECAC Metro Region Tournament on Saturday afternoon.

With the win, the Devils improved to 23-18 on the season and will play top-seeded Stevens for the title on Sunday afternoon.

FDU started the scoring with a run in the bottom of the second inning on a solo home run from senior first baseman Ryan Fandel before making it 4-0 in the bottom of the third thanks to a two-run single by Joiner and a RBI single from sophomore designated hitter Frank LaGuarina.  Baruch cut it to 4-1 in the top of the fourth but the Devils plated two in their half of the fourth to take a 6-1 advantage on a two-run double by Seminerio.  The Bearcats made it 6-2 in the top of the sixth but FDU got that run back in the bottom of the sixth on a sacrifice fly from Seminerio.  Baruch scored their final run of the contest in the top of the seventh to close to 7-3 but the Devils got two more in the bottom of the eighth on a RBI single from sophomore second baseman Brandan Adams and a RBI fielder's choice by Joiner to secure the win.

Seminerio finished the game 2-for-3 with a double, two runs scored and three RBI while freshman outfielder Frankie Tassielli went 2-for-3 with a double and three runs scored.  Lucchetti allowed three run (two earned) on six hits in seven innings before giving way to senior pitcher Bobby Smith, who allowed only one hit in the final two innings.

The Devils return to action on Sunday, May 13, 2012, in the ECAC Metro Region Finals at top-seeded Stevens beginning at 2 pm.
